How have PET scans contributed to our understanding of the brain and abnormalities?
Hatshy [7]

a positron emission tomography (PET) scan is an imaging test that allows your doctor to check for diseases in your body. The scan uses a special dye containing radioactive tracers. These tracers are either swallowed, inhaled, or injected into a vein in your arm depending on what part of the body is being examined

A _____________________________ is an open wound on the foot caused by complications from diabetes.
yanalaym [24]

Answer:

Diabetic foot ulcer

Explanation:

A diabetic foot ulcer is an open sore or wound that occurs in approximately 15 percent of patients with diabetes and is commonly located on the bottom of the foot.
